Heating, ventilation and air conditioning (HVAC) help regulate the climate and maintaining indoor air quality of homes and commercial buildings. While sophisticated and reliable HVAC systems are in modern daily life together, do not always have distributed so far. However, the principles on which these systems operate in the long-known scientists and engineers. Even if progress in terms of reliability and cost efficiency of HVAC systems to further improveWe enjoy a very mature technology of this industry today.

The modern air conditioning system has been in constant development of their invention in 1902 by Willis Haviland Carrier was. The system was invented that carriers are used in a printing press to adjust the temperature and humidity, making the process used to work in a more consistent and reliable. Then it exploded the demand for commercial air conditioners and Carrier started his company. It 'wasNot until 1950, however, residential air conditioning was widespread.

Because many early air-conditioning systems use toxic and flammable gases, to generate cooling, its usefulness was limited, so that in 1228, Thomas Midgley, Jr., the first chlorofluorocarbons (CFCs) invented for use in systems refrigeration. This has been commonly known by the trade name of DuPont Freon, and greatly improves the safety and reliability of refrigeration and air conditioning. But in1970 scientific studies began to show that the release of CFCs into the air was to reduce levels of ozone in the stratosphere, which reaches a higher incidence of dangerous solar ultraviolet radiation on the Earth's surface. Because of the actions of the government have the use of CFCs and related chemicals have been limited and is expected to be completely dismantled until 2010. More recent non-ozone depleting refrigerants have been developed and are being phased in HVAC systemsthe market.

Our understanding of properly designed HVAC systems continued after the World Health Organization (WHO) has published a report in 1984, the Sick Building Syndrome (SBS). SBS has been found that lead from poor air quality and various solutions have been developed since then to prevent this condition from developing countries. Guidelines for HVAC systems properly maintained can help prevent SBS, in addition, the use of an air-air heat exchangers are used to increase theAmount of fresh outside air, which is housed in a building without sacrificing energy efficiency. The current recommendation of the American Society of Engineers Air Conditioning Heating, Refrigeration and Air is 8.4 air exchange within a period of 24 hours.

With energy costs put a research center under way to improve energy efficiency, HVAC systems. In an attempt to reduce the environmental impact of the design of new and existing buildings, the U.S. GreenBuilding Council promotes the respect of a series of guidelines known as Leadership in Energy and Environmental Design (Leeds). Energy-efficient HVAC systems are an important ingredient for a successful implementation of LEEDS standards.

Today we enjoy a safe, efficient and reliable air conditioning and ventilation technology. As part of our daily lives, these systems continue to be adapted to our needs of today's conclusion of scientists and engineers.
